How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Lake Dolloff?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Lake Dolloff Studio Apartments | $1,517 | $1,311 | $1,677 |
| Lake Dolloff 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,472 | $1,111 | $1,799 |
| Lake Dolloff 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,942 | $1,295 | $2,645 |
| Lake Dolloff 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,262 | $1,467 | $2,800 |
| Lake Dolloff 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,592 | $2,427 | $2,850 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Lake Dolloff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Lake Dolloff with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Lake Dolloff is at Crestview West Apartments listed at $1,311.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Lake Dolloff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Lake Dolloff is $1,517.
What is the largest available Studio Lake Dolloff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Lake Dolloff is a 524 square feet unit at Crestview West Apartments.
What is the average size for Lake Dolloff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Lake Dolloff is currently 472 sq ft.
